Right then, what makes a good cake?
First off, it better taste good. You start with a solid recipe and use originality, creativity and skill to design the decoration.
Dealing with failed bakeries on the show, what is your single most important bit of advice for bakers starting out?
Practice, practice, practice. You will not get any technique perfect on the first try, so you have to practice until you can do it in your sleep. Not giving up is a huge part of this job, because sometimes it takes a while to get it right.
